Methyl laurate-palmitate supplier in Malaysia for buyers who need a combined C12 and C16 methyl-ester fraction. Rather than a single pure compound, this commercial cut contains declared proportions of methyl laurate and methyl palmitate and can appear as a low-melting liquid or soft waxy material.

Composition drives both handling and performance. More palmitate raises the heavier-chain contribution, so formulators should compare the C12:C16 distribution alongside ester content, acid value, moisture, colour and the temperature at which the material will be received.

The mixed cut is evaluated in cleaning products, selected emollient systems and downstream oleochemical processing. Separate methyl laurate and methyl palmitate pages serve requirements for the individual esters; neither name alone defines this blend.

What is methyl laurate-palmitate?

It is a mixed methyl ester cut built mainly from lauric (C12) and palmitic (C16) acids, traded as a C12-C16 methyl ester. It is used in home care, personal care and downstream oleochemical processing.

Is this cut the same as methyl laurate or methyl palmitate?

No. Methyl laurate and methyl palmitate are single-chain esters with their own specifications and pages. This page covers the mixed C12-C16 cut, so state the composition your formulation needs.

Is the material a liquid or a solid?

It ranges from a low-melting liquid to a soft waxy solid depending on the C12 to C16 ratio and the temperature. State the handling form your plant expects so the correct cut can be quoted.
